10. Digital OPD
• Check appointments
• Calendar feature allows to see appointments
• Details of previous OPD visits, Integration with IPD records
• Previous lab results, Radiology findings, medication orders, discharge
summary can be accessed
• Risk scores calculated automatically based on assessment data
entered..eg. Cardiac risk
• Time trends of lab results, can set up favourite tests
• Copy and paste information from previous visits..saves time
• Interfaced investigation requests, Billing
• Voice typing, Prescriptions digitally connected to pharmacy
• Reduces medication errors and Alerts sent for follow up visits to patients

19. Automated IV Pumps
It control the dosages and drips given to
patients.
Software and medical tech allows nurses
to change the drip amounts and
medication doses so patients aren’t
waiting for changes.
The system utilizes software that embeds
medication information into barcodes so
nurses can be better informed,
administer the correct medication, and
help prevent these dangerous mistakes.
20. Portable Monitors
Portable devices monitor vital signs,
ECG, respiratory rates, and oxygen
saturations while transmitting the
information back to a central monitor.
This means that nurses will get an alarm
notification if there is any emergency.

27. Delivery Robots
• A research by American Nurse
Today, more than 53 percent of a
nurse’s time is spent on tasks
completely unrelated to patient care,
such as managing supplies, looking
for supplies, filling out reports,
handling patient check-ins etc..
• The delivery robots can be
programmed to fetch medicine from
the pharmacy, package drugs, bring
clean linens to patient rooms, deliver
meals, take specimens to the lab, and
perform other tasks that keep nurses
from spending time with their
patients.

52. Challenges Faced with Technology in Nursing
Care
Booth R G, Strudwick G, McBride S, O’Connor S, Solano López A L. How the nursing
profession should adapt for a digital future BMJ 2021; 373 :n1190 doi:10.1136/bmj.n1190
•Cybersecurity risks
• Risk related to breach of protected health information
• Risk related to alteration of data that may be used to make wrong healthcare decisions
• Risk related to alteration of device functionality that results in adverse events
•Impersonal patient-doctor interaction / patient isolation
• Patients interact with technology instead of a live care provider
• Lack of empathy
• Lack of Therapeutic bonds
• Risk of miscommunication
•Frustration with poor implementation
• Clinicians spend more time struggling with technology rather than patient care
• Too much reliance on technology – specifically on poor AI implementation that don’t
produce good outcomes.
• slow progress and lacking in leadership and investments.
